Y Stabal is a converted stone stable in Penygroes, Gwynedd, sitting in the foothills of Snowdonia. This single-storey barn features exposed stone walls and original character throughout. The rural setting offers mountain views and direct access to walking trails from the door.
The barn sits in open countryside with fields stretching towards the peaks of Eryri National Park. You'll wake to views of the mountains and complete peace. Sheep graze in neighbouring pastures and the landscape changes with the seasons.
Y Stabal sleeps four across two bedrooms and has one bathroom. The open-plan living space combines kitchen, dining and sitting areas under the original roof structure. Both bedrooms are doubles with countryside outlooks.
Caernarfon Castle stands 6 miles away (15 minutes). Beddgelert village is 8 miles east (18 minutes). The Llyn Peninsula beaches start at Dinas Dinlle, 7 miles north (16 minutes). Mount Snowdon's trails begin 10 miles away (22 minutes).
Y Stabal suits couples and small families wanting mountain access without tourist crowds. You're based for serious walking with proper countryside on your doorstep.

Find your way to your perfect countryside retreat
To reach Y Stabal by car, take the A487 through Caernarfon and continue to Penygroes. The barn is easily accessible from the main road and you'll have off-road parking upon arrival.
For those travelling by rail, the nearest station is Bangor, approximately 14 miles away. From there, it's a taxi ride through the countryside to your Snowdonia base.
